在前端开发领域,Vue.js 作为一款灵活且强大的 JavaScript 框架,一直受到开发者的青睐。随着技术的不断进步和用户需求的变化,Vue.js 也迎来了最新的版本升级。本文将深入解析 Vue....
在前端开发领域,Vue.js 作为一款灵活且强大的 JavaScript 框架,一直受到开发者的青睐。随着技术的不断进步和用户需求的变化,Vue.js 也迎来了最新的版本升级。本文将深入解析 Vue.js 最新版的主要升级亮点,包括功能增强与性能优化,帮助开发者更好地理解和应用这一框架。
Vue.js 的每个新版本都会带来一系列的改进和创新。最新版的 Vue.js 不仅增强了框架的稳定性,还引入了许多新特性和优化,以提升开发效率和用户体验。
组合式 API 是 Vue.js 最新版引入的一个重大特性,它为组件逻辑的组织和复用提供了全新的方式。
data、methods、computed 等选项。Vue.js 最新版对 TypeScript 的支持更加完善,包括:
新版本的 Vue.js 对虚拟 DOM 进行了优化,使得渲染性能得到了显著提升。
Vue.js 最新版提供了更快的热重载机制,使得开发过程更加流畅。
新版本的 Vue.js 核心库体积更小,加快了加载速度。
以下是一个简单的组合式 API 使用示例:
<template> <div> <h1>{{ count }}</h1> <button @click="increment">Increment</button> </div>
</template>
<script>
import { ref } from 'vue';
export default { setup() { const count = ref(0); const increment = () => { count.value++; }; return { count, increment }; }
};
</script>在这个例子中,我们使用了组合式 API 来创建一个简单的计数器组件。通过 ref 函数创建响应式的 count 变量,并定义了一个 increment 函数来更新计数。
Vue.js 最新版的升级为开发者带来了许多新的功能和优化。通过使用组合式 API、TypeScript 支持和性能优化等技术,Vue.js 成为了一个更加强大和高效的前端开发框架。开发者应该积极学习和应用这些新特性,以提升开发效率和项目质量。